What are some effective marketing strategies for a piggery project?

0 Shares

Effective marketing is key to the success of any piggery project. Here are some marketing strategies that can help promote your piggery project and increase sales:

1. Targeted advertising: Use targeted advertising to reach potential customers who are interested in buying pigs or pig products. This could include placing ads in local newspapers, on social media platforms, or in trade publications.

2. Farm tours and open houses: Offer farm tours and open houses to give customers an opportunity to see your operation firsthand. This can help build trust and loyalty among customers and can be an effective way to showcase your products and services.

3. Product packaging and labeling: Develop attractive and informative packaging and labeling for your pig products. This can help differentiate your products from competitors and can make them more appealing to customers.

4. Online sales: Set up an online store or website to sell your pig products. This can help you reach customers who prefer to shop online and can make it easier for them to purchase your products.

5. Partnership marketing: Partner with other businesses or organizations to promote your pig products. For example, you could partner with a local restaurant to supply them with pork products for their menu.

6. Trade shows and fairs: Participate in trade shows and fairs to showcase your pig products and meet potential customers. This can be an effective way to generate leads and build relationships with customers.

7. Referral programs: Offer referral programs to incentivize your existing customers to refer new customers to your piggeryproject. This can help you build a loyal customer base and can be a cost-effective way to acquire new customers.

8. Customer service: Provide excellent customer service to your customers, including prompt responses to inquiries and complaints, and follow-up to ensure their satisfaction. Satisfied customers are more likely to become repeat customers and recommend your products to others.

9. Branding: Develop a strong brand that represents your piggery project and sets you apart from competitors. This could include a distinctive logo, consistent messaging and imagery, and a unique value proposition.

10. Sustainability: Highlight your sustainability efforts, such as using environmentally friendly practices or sourcing feed locally. This can help attract customers who value sustainability and ethical farming practices.

By using these marketing strategies, you can promote your piggery project and increase sales. Remember to monitor the effectiveness of your marketing efforts and adjust your strategy as needed to ensure that you’re reaching your target audience and achieving your goals.
